Brain teasers are captivating puzzles that put our cognitive abilities to the test, challenging us to think outside the box and find creative solutions. These mind-bending challenges come in various forms, from riddles and logical puzzles to visual and mathematical conundrums. The essence of a brain teaser lies in its ability to provoke thought, often requiring us to approach problems from unconventional angles. Solving a brain teaser involves more than just intellect; it demands creativity, lateral thinking, and sometimes a touch of humor. Whether unraveling wordplay, deciphering patterns, or navigating intricate scenarios, brain teasers provide an enjoyable mental workout. They not only stimulate our problem-solving skills but also offer a sense of accomplishment when we successfully untangle their complexities. Engaging with brain teasers is a delightful way to exercise our minds, fostering a sense of curiosity and resilience in the face of intellectual challenges.
